What are the main differences between DraftWise and Paxton AI?
DraftWise focuses on firm-specific precedent search and ai-assisted clause drafting, while Paxton AI emphasizes natural language legal research and multi-jurisdictional comparison. DraftWise is a Document Drafting tool, while Paxton AI is a Legal Research tool โ they overlap but serve different primary jobs.
